How does an Israeli rent a car in the US? Theres a lot to figure out, not so pashut. Anyone with experience please help out

1. I've discovered on another thread so far that the licenses are accepted by the agencies since they have english on them.

2. They need a credit card in their name, so I made the renter (a relative) an AU on my UA Pres card and had Chase ship it next day (=5days) to Israel. That should also cover the cdw.

3. What about liability? From hertzs site it seems there is some coverage, but maybe its minimal?

if renting in any other state in the U.S.A.:

Hertz will provide secondary liability protection from claims of injury by others against you resulting from an accident with the rental car. Your personal/business insurance is primary to the minimum state limits. In the event there is no applicable liability protection, Hertz, by default, becomes primary.
 
However, Hertz makes available additional liability protection, which is primary, if the optional Liability Insurance Supplement, LIS, is purchased.
